| Date | Auteur du sujet | Sujet | Extrait du message |
|---|
| 28/11/2012 à 19:18 | Vympel | Lier un changement dans chaque cellule | Une solution en utilisant l’évènement Worksheet.Change des 2 feuilles A+... |
| 28/11/2012 à 18:38 | ludico | Exécuter une fonction | Pas sûr d’avoir bien compris. S’il s’agit de lancer une procédure après un double clic sur une cellule identifiée, tu peux obtenir cet effet en utilisant l’évènement Worksheet.BeforeDoubleClick de la feuille. Exemple avec la cellule A1 A+... |
| 28/11/2012 à 18:25 | Liocor | Pb avec procedure et declaration de variable ??? | Dans le cas d'une procédure appelée sans le mot clé Call, tu ne dois pas encadrer la liste des arguments par des parenthèses. A+... |
| 28/11/2012 à 18:21 | Invité | Probleme importation liste deroulanate | Chaque cellule produit contient maintenant une liste de validation. Il s’agit d’une liste dynamique, c'est-à-dire qu’elle évoluera d’elle-même si tu viens à ajouter des produits dans la liste de la feuille "DB". Pour voir cette liste dynamique, tu sélectionne la cellule C15 par exemple, puis tu vas... |
| 28/11/2012 à 14:18 | garion62 | Problème avec autofill | Je vois 2 sources de problème dans ton code : 1) Si tu emploies FormulaR1C1, tu dois utiliser les notations de style R1C1 pour définir la formule (voir l’aide sur Range.FormulaR1C1). 2) Dans le cas où tu effectues des traitements sur plusieurs feuilles ou plusieurs classeurs, tu dois spécifier sur q... |
| 28/11/2012 à 14:07 | graniotte | Déroulement automatique d'une liste déroulante | Dans ce cas, un effacement devrait suffire A+... |
| 28/11/2012 à 13:43 | garion62 | Problème avec autofill | As-tu testé le dernier code ? (j'ai rajouté un point oublié avant le Range("D5").AutoFill) A+... |
| 28/11/2012 à 13:38 | padawan95 | Copier/Coller dans un UserForm | A+... |
| 28/11/2012 à 13:17 | garion62 | Problème avec autofill | J’ai testé le code sur un cas simple de procédure appliquée sur le classeur actif et la feuille active ... pas de problème. Tu peux tenter de spécifier le classeur et la feuille concernée. Exemple pour la feuille "Feuil1" : Si ça ne marche pas, envoie un fichier allégé (sans données confidentielles)... |
| 28/11/2012 à 13:06 | graniotte | Déroulement automatique d'une liste déroulante | Tu peux utiliser l'événement Workbook.Open du module ThisWorkbook pour tester l'état de l'affichage du menu déroulant du filtre automatique et le désactiver si nécessaire. Exemple pour un filtrage de la ligne 1 de la feuille "Feuil1" A+... |
| 28/11/2012 à 12:37 | garion62 | Problème avec autofill | Essaie comme cela A+... |
| 28/11/2012 à 11:15 | psylo24 | Macro qui me supprime des lignes en fonction d'une valeur | A+... |
| 28/11/2012 à 10:13 | padawan95 | Copier/Coller dans un UserForm | Tu peux essayer comme cela A+... |
| 28/11/2012 à 09:57 | retro | Changer le format d'une colonne en VBA | Oui, mais il est préférable de coder A+... |
| 28/11/2012 à 09:11 | retro | Changer le format d'une colonne en VBA | Tu peux obtenir la réponse en utilisant le code donné par l'enregistreur de macro. Exemple pour la cellule A1 de la feuille "Feuil1" A+... |
| 28/11/2012 à 09:00 | ded84500 | Recherche aide pour calcul | Voici une solution avec NB.SI.ENS A+... |
| 27/11/2012 à 23:49 | Suite101 | Additionner des cellules textes avec condition | A+... |
| 27/11/2012 à 15:32 | liop49 | Condition si dans le champs il y a un texte | Au temps pour moi J'ai complètement zappé le Ucase. Zyrak Nini A+... |
| 27/11/2012 à 11:50 | liop49 | Condition si dans le champs il y a un texte | Je vais te donner un truc pour arrêter de dubitater : tu fais le test pour voir si ça marche. A+... |
| 27/11/2012 à 10:21 | liop49 | Condition si dans le champs il y a un texte | Dans ta procédure, tu as noté "*Port Avanc*" C'est différent de "*Port Avancé*" A+... |
| 27/11/2012 à 09:57 | geoffrey90 | Marquer Ok si cellule non vide | Normal, le troisième paramètre de la fonction EQUIV correspond au type. Il ne peut pas être "" . Quand tu spécifie 0, tu indiques que la fonction EQUIV doit rechercher la première valeur exactement équivalente à la valeur cherchée. A++... |
| 27/11/2012 à 08:28 | geoffrey90 | Marquer Ok si cellule non vide | Si dans la cellule G2, tu mets la formule et en B2 tu obtiens bien l'affichage d'une cellule vide en B2 bien qu'il y ait une formule en G2. A+... |
| 26/11/2012 à 18:31 | liop49 | Condition si dans le champs il y a un texte | L'opérateur like vérifie que les 2 chaînes de caractères comparées sont identiques . Vérifie que c'est le cas. Sinon, fais-moi passer un fichier exemple avec la comparaison qui ne fonctionne pas. A+... |
| 26/11/2012 à 18:24 | kurapiika | AIDE MACRO - utilisation que d'un onglet | Re, 1) Maccro n’est pas une fonction mais une procédure. 2) La procédure Maccro est censée copier des éléments de la feuille "C" vers la feuille "D". Si la feuille "C" n’existe pas ... problème. 3) Et surtout, ta procédure ne correspond pas du tout à celle que je t’ai envoyée. Si cette dernière ne d... |
| 26/11/2012 à 16:33 | liop49 | Condition si dans le champs il y a un texte | Lorsque tu écris Like "*FRANCO *" Then tu constates qu'entre FRANCO et * il y a un espace. Si tu supprimes cet espace tu devrais obtenir tout les textes contenant FRANCO (sans espace). Et idem pour les autres textes. A+... |
| 26/11/2012 à 16:27 | garion62 | Problème que je n'arrive pas à résoudre | Si tu veux limiter la copie aux feuilles "Feuil1" et "Feuil2", tu dois coder A+... |
| 26/11/2012 à 13:26 | kurapiika | AIDE MACRO - utilisation que d'un onglet | J'ai intégré la partie création de la feuille "D" dans la procédure. A+... |
| 26/11/2012 à 10:38 | Baton | Date dans une formule enchaînée | Essaie avec A+... |
| 26/11/2012 à 08:37 | Gazmepatro | Aucun calcul ne se fait | As-tu pensé à vérifier qu’il n’existe pas une procédure qui utilise la redéfinition du mode de calcul ? Application.Calculation = xlCalculationManual A+... |
| 25/11/2012 à 23:53 | BP18 | Proble date sous format JMMAAAA suite extraction | Si tu envoyais un bout de fichier (sans données confidentielles) avec les formules (ou le code) que tu as essayé d’appliquer, ça pourrait aider pour comprendre ton erreur. A+... |
| 25/11/2012 à 23:47 | SergeMarius | Remplissage automatique de données entre 2 feuilles Excel | Un exemple de solution avec l'évènement Worksheet_Change A+... |
| 25/11/2012 à 23:26 | dasaquit | Départ macro suite à chgt valeur cellule | Remplace Par A+... |
| 25/11/2012 à 18:10 | dasaquit | Départ macro suite à chgt valeur cellule | Une petite explication pour montrer que j'ai apprécié la solution de eriiic . En supposant que nous sommes le 01/11/2012 et que la dernière sauvegarde a été faite le 01/10/2012. Cette derniere date de sauvegarde est enregistrée dans A1. A l'ouverture du classeur, la procédure Workbook_Open() est lan... |
| 25/11/2012 à 17:29 | zorgol | Selection cellules variable | Essaie avec A+... |
| 25/11/2012 à 10:53 | jad73 | Elimination de combinaisons | Cela ne répond pas vraiment à la question de eriiic. Est-ce que la combinaison G1:K1 doit être comparée uniquement avec la combinaison A1:E1 ou avec toutes les combinaisons de la bdd ? A+... |
| 25/11/2012 à 10:06 | BP18 | Proble date sous format JMMAAAA suite extraction | Si tu souhaites qu’au final tes cellules ne contiennent pas de formule, tu effectues d'abord la transcription avec une des formules proposées. Ensuite, tu fais un copier de ta colonne, puis collage spécial / Coller valeurs. A+... |
| 24/11/2012 à 19:40 | bravodeltafr | MFC sur la date | MFC de la cellule A1 avec la formule : Le format s’applique si la date inscrite dans cette cellule est antérieure à la date du jour. A+... |
| 24/11/2012 à 18:46 | dadex | Je veux faire une recherche de ce mot "ON" à une date donnée | Tu peux essayer comme ça A+... |
| 24/11/2012 à 11:47 | rocket4 | Condition apres boucle for | C'est simplement pour pointer la cellule qui est en dépassement. A+... |
| 24/11/2012 à 10:36 | rocket4 | Condition apres boucle for | Si j’ai bien compris : Dans la feuille "accueil", si la valeur d’une cellule de la plage C21:C100 est supérieure à la valeur de C19, on sélectionne la feuille "accueil" sinon, on sélectionne la feuille "compta". A+... |
| 24/11/2012 à 09:49 | acropoter | Nombre de jours ouvrés depuis le début du mois | Tu peux également utiliser DATE A+... |
| 24/11/2012 à 09:21 | friseb | Insérer la fonction année en VBA | J'ai testé la fonction année + suppression des lignes 2012 ... et ça marche ! A+... |
| 23/11/2012 à 22:15 | ginger | Changement conditionnel | Pour accéder à VBE, tu fais ALT + F11... |
| 23/11/2012 à 20:11 | ginger | Changement conditionnel | Tout est question de point de vue ! Si tu pars de loin, rassures-toi en te disant qu’on a tous usé nos neurones sur ce même chemin. La bonne question, c’est savoir si tu as réellement besoin de résoudre ce problème car je ne pense pas que tu y parviendras avec une formule Excel. Je joins un fichier... |
| 23/11/2012 à 19:45 | jujube | Comparaison de feuilles | Une solution avec utilisation de tableaux et concaténation des cellules. Pour montrer le résultat, les lignes ne sont pas supprimées mais coloriées. Il te suffira de modifier la ligne concernée. A+... |
| 23/11/2012 à 17:46 | ginger | Changement conditionnel | Tu peux faire çà avec VBA. Tu surveilles les changements de A1 avec l'évènement Change de la feuille et tu modifies B1 si la valeur de A1 est "Toto". A+... |
| 23/11/2012 à 16:49 | chti59xcel | Fonction index equiv ? | Tu peux utiliser RECHERCHEV A+... |
| 23/11/2012 à 16:02 | talami | Control TEXTBOX | As-tu essayé en remplaçant par A+... |
| 23/11/2012 à 15:47 | talami | Control TEXTBOX | Si je comprends bien ton code, il faut passer tous tes tests avant que la saisie soit validée. Après avoir contrôlé la présence de "DRH" dans la TextBox1, tu renseignes bien la TextBox4 mais tu ne mets pas ta liste à jour puisque tu finis ton contrôle par un Exit sub. Par contre, si tu valides à nou... |
| 23/11/2012 à 14:19 | dadex | Recherche un morceau de code qui me permet de savoir combie | Et ça ne fonctionnait pas avec le code suivant ? A+... |